The next Pan-American Conference for Nondestructive Testing (VIII PANNDT) will be held at the Fallsview Casino Resort in Niagara Falls, Ontario (Canada) from June 9 - 12 2025 (date moved due to the pandemic).

The exhibition area has space for 100+ booths.

The technical program at the conference will provide the latest developments in NDT techniques, tools, and trends. This valuable conference is a must-attend event for inspection, QA/QC, manufacturing, and non-destructive testing personnel.

The conference is being hosted by the Canadian Institute for Non-Destructive Evaluation (CINDE).
